Consolidated net revenues from North America and Asia Pacific increased in 2012 as compared to 2011, primarily due to sales from
the Skylanders franchise (both from the launch of Skylanders Giants in the fourth quarter of 2012, and the full-year revenues from Skylanders
Spyro’s Adventure, which was launched in the fourth quarter of 2011), Diablo III and World of Warcraft: Mists of Pandaria. Sales of Diablo III
accounted for the majority of the year-over-year increase in net revenues for the Asia Pacific region. The increase in consolidated net revenues
from North America and Asia Pacific was partially offset by lower subscriptions revenues from World of Warcraft, lower catalog sales of Call of
Duty titles as well as other titles, and lower catalog revenues generated from World of Warcraft: Cataclysm and Starcraft II: Wings of Liberty,
which were released in 2010.
Consolidated net revenues from Europe decreased slightly in 2012 as compared to 2011, primarily due to lower subscriptions revenues
from World of Warcraft, lower catalog sales of Call of Duty titles as well as other titles, and lower catalog revenues generated from World of
Warcraft: Cataclysm and from Starcraft II: Wings of Liberty, which were released in 2010, and lower revenues from our Distribution segment.
The decrease was partially offset by sales from the Skylanders franchise (both from the launch of Skylanders Giants in the fourth quarter of 2012
and the full-year revenues from Skylanders Spyro’s Adventure, which was launched in the fourth quarter of 2011), Diablo III and World of
Warcraft: Mists of Pandaria.
Further, in Europe and certain countries in Asia Pacific, net revenues were also negatively impacted due to the fact that we published
titles for Lucas Arts in 2011, such as Lego Star Wars III, while no comparable title was published in 2012.
The decrease in deferred revenues recognized in all regions for the year ended December 31, 2012 as compared to 2011 was primarily
attributable to lower World of Warcraft subscription revenues, lower sales of Call of Duty digital downloadable content packs and catalogs titles,
and lower catalog sales of World of Warcraft: Cataclysm and Starcraft II: Wings of Liberty, as well as an increase in revenues deferred due to the
launch of both Diablo III and World of Warcraft: Mists of Pandaria. The decrease was partially offset by the recognition of the deferred revenues
from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 3.
Consolidated net revenues from Europe and Asia Pacific increased in 2011 as compared to 2010, primarily due to the success of Call
of Duty catalog titles, stronger performance of downloadable content packs for Call of Duty: Black Ops and the release of World of Warcraft:
Cataclysm and StarCraft II: Wings of Liberty in 2010, all of which resulted in increased revenues recognized in 2011 as compared to 2010.
